Browning BPS 10 Gauge 3.5" magnum. Shortened the vent barrel to 19", put on a big dot sight, got synthetic furniture for it, bought a lifetime supply of slugs and 0000 buck(all 3.5" mags). Went to range, re-thought the 3.5" mags, but will keep them for extreme situations, will get some 3" mags.




Nobody ever made a 3" load for the 10. They used to make 2 7/8" loads, but no more. If you want such, you'll need to cut down 3.5" hulls and reload. I have a press in 10 gauge, myself, almost mandatory for 10 gauge unless all you buy is steel T shot or turkey loads. I got some 00 for it for a hog hunt area, buckshot only, but had to order that.

The MEC press cuts down on cost, too, a lot.

Left-handed Benelli M2.
Modifications made:
- C-Rum modified lifter welded into a solid piece to remove the u-shaped cut
- Cut made to bolt to allow the shotgun to be ghost loaded
- Nordic Components magazine tube extension
- Nordic Comp. barrel clamp
- Nordic Comp. extended charging handle
- Hi-Viz fiber optic front sight
- Dave's Metal Works Speedbar for activating the bolt release (not pictured, other side of the shotgun)
- Dave's Metal Works extended safety (not pictured, other side)
- 3 Gun Gear slide-lock two pack shell carrier
